HI, I am diabetic and have been for over 20 years. I amnot entirely sure what

all this conversation is about as I think I missed the first part of the

conversation.

I have not heard about CFS/ME people being more prone to diabetes unless it is

due to poor eating habits. I had diabetes long before I ever got CFS.

Diabetes is NOT a reversable illness. It IS controlable and it is NOT a tough

choice issue. Diabetes is a malfunction of the pancreas and it is not possible

to reverse that. Controlling it is easy once you get over the initial shock of

the diagnosis.

If you are what is considered 'glucose intolerant' this is reversable as it is

only a matter of proper nutrition and exercise.

Diabetes can be controlled if you eat correctly, stay on a well timed eating

schedule, get some exercise, keep track of your own blood sugar levels

regularly, keep your doctor appointments and most importantly take your

medication in a timely manner.

People who are diagnosed with diabetes usually freak out, oh my God I am going

to die, or I can't give myself a needle. Diabetes is much simpler to care for

now than it ever has been and if you want to look after yourself you will live a

long healthy and completely unrestricted life. You can even eat cake!
